Bydee Swimwear launched its latest European-inspired collection Casa Del Sol and promptly sold out of multiple printed bikini tops and bottoms in the same day. Inspired by vintage detailing and Mediterranean enchantment, Casa Del Sol channels soft feminine hues and adorned details of custom charms paying homage to Spain’s vintage treasures. The new shade of Limón, which happens to be the Best Picks team’s personal favourite, infuses the collection, and new prints Antigua and Hermosa express romantic vintage florals.

Founder of the brand, Dessy Hairis , usually gets her inspiration from the isles of Greece and the broader Mediterranean. Bydee Swimwear continues to grow Australia-wide but also across the US, where the cheeky cuts and bold prints are celebrated.

But it has been a labour of love in the fashion industry for entrepreneur Dessy. When she was growing up in the early 2000s Ripcurl, Billabong, Quicksilver and Roxy were hailed as the mecca of brands and everyone wanted to purchase their swimming costumes from Surf Dive n’ Ski . Now, Aussies are blessed with hundreds of brand names in the beach space.
